US launches green IT strategy

The Obama administration has unveiled a new green IT strategy, National Strategy for Electronics Stewardship, meant to increase the energy efficiency of the government’s IT estate and to make the federal government the country’s “most responsible consumer of electronics”. The strategy stated: “As one of the largest consumers of electronics, the Federal Government has the particular opportunity and responsibility to purchase, use, and recycle its electronics with the goals of: protecting public health and the environment; creating new and strengthening existing markets for reused, refurbished, and recycled electronic equipment and materials; expanding opportunities for domestic job creation; improving electronics design and management practices; and safeguarding data.” In this regard, the US General Services Administration (GSA), which manages federal procurement, will remove IT products that do not comply with demanding energy efficiency and environmental performance standards from its list of approved purchase contracts.
All government departments will be required to properly recycle or reuse IT equipment. Federal IT equipment will also be tracked throughout its lifecycle with data sets posted on data.gov and other publicly accessible websites. GSA will issue, through interagency collaboration and with public input, a revised Federal Electronics Stewardship Policy to bring Federal management of used electronics in line with current best practices; these include:
- Division of functional and nonfunctional equipment into distinct streams, where functional equipment is directed through the government’s current hierarchy of reuse opportunities and non-functional equipment is directed to third-party certified recyclers or refurbishers, or to manufacturer take-back programs that use certified recyclers;
- Consistent practices to wipe hard drives and other storage devices, in order to protect sensitive data and maximize reuse potential by using least-destructive sanitisation procedures wherever appropriate;
- Prohibition of sale of non-functional equipment through public auctions, except to certified recyclers or refurbishers; and
- A landfill ban on used Federal electronics.
